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Central City High School (Central City, NE)
Central City High School is situated in the heart of Central City, Nebraska, a community known for its friendly atmosphere and strong ties to local sports. The school is easily accessible from U.S. Highway 30, which runs east-west through the town, and from Nebraska Highway 14, a key north-south corridor. Parking is primarily available in lots directly adjacent to the school buildings and athletic fields. For those flying in, Grand Island's Central Nebraska Regional Airport (GRI) is the closest option, approximately a 30-40 minute drive south. Lincoln Airport (LNK) is a larger option, about a 1.5 to 2-hour drive east, and Omaha's Eppley Airfield (OMA) is roughly a 2.5 to 3-hour drive away. Rideshare services can be utilized, but availability may be limited in this region, especially outside of peak hours. Planning your arrival at least 30-45 minutes before game time is recommended to account for potential traffic flow around the school and parking lot congestion.

Weather & Seasons at Central City High School
- Winter: Winter in Central City brings cold temperatures, often with snow and ice. Expect daytime highs to hover in the 20s and 30s Fahrenheit, with nights dropping well below freezing. Visitors should pack heavy, insulated clothing, including warm co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of footwear. Indoor events are common, but travel to and from the school might require extra time due to road conditions.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er offer mild to warm weather, perfect for outdoor athletic events. Temperatures gradually rise from the 50s and 60s in early spring to the 70s and 80s by June. Light jackets are usually sufficient for cooler mornings and evenings, while shorts and t-shirts are ideal for daytime. This is a prime season for baseball, softball, and track, with pleasant conditions for spectators.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er, from July through early August, can be hot and humid, with temperatures frequently reaching the 80s and occasionally the 90s Fahrenheit. Staying hydrated is essential for both athletes and attendees. Lightweight, breathable clothing is recommended. Outdoor games might be scheduled earlier or later in the day to avoid the peak heat. The aquatic center becomes a popular destination.
- Fall season: Fall brings crisp air and cooling temperatures, making it a beautiful time for high school football and other autumn sports. Daytime highs typically range from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it, dropping into the 30s and 40s at night. Layers are key, with sweaters, light jackets, and long pants being practical choices. Enjoying a warm drink while watching a Friday night game is a classic experience.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ible throughout the year, though more frequent in the spring and summer. Snowfall is common in winter months. Always check the local forecast before traveling, as significant precipitation can impact outdoor game schedules and travel. If rain is in the forecast, pack an umbrella or rain gear. Snow can sometimes lead to event postponements or cancellations, particularly during winter.
